Melatonin is a hormone produced by the pineal gland in response to darkness. It signals to the body that it’s time to wind down, coordinating the circadian rhythm — the internal 24‑hour clock that governs sleep, metabolism, immune function, and cellular repair.

Melatonin regulates over 500 genes and plays a major role in antioxidant defense systems. Production declines sharply with age — by age 50, levels are roughly half of what they were at 20, and by age 80, levels can be ten times lower than in adolescence.

This age‑related decline is one reason researchers are exploring melatonin’s role in aging and neurodegeneration.

Melatonin is not a universal sleep aid. It’s most effective when used for specific situations, including:

1. Jet Lag
Helps shift the internal clock when traveling across time zones.

2. Delayed Sleep Phase Syndrome
Useful for people whose natural sleep cycle is shifted later than desired.

3. Shift Work
May help night-shift workers adjust to irregular sleep schedules.

4. Occasional Insomnia
Short-term use can support falling asleep more easily, though it’s not a cure for chronic insomnia.

5. Circadian Rhythm Disorders
Sometimes used under medical guidance for conditions affecting sleep timing.

Because individual responses vary, many experts recommend starting low:

  • 0.5–1 mg: Often enough for circadian rhythm support
  • 1–3 mg: Common for general sleep support
  • 5 mg+: Sometimes used for jet lag or under medical guidance

Timing matters: melatonin is typically taken 30–60 minutes before bedtime, but for circadian rhythm shifts, it may be taken earlier in the evening, 3-4 hours before bed.

Melatonin and Dementia Risk: What the Evidence Suggests

This is where things get especially interesting.

The link between sleep quality, circadian rhythm, and dementia risk.

  • Poor sleep impairs the glymphatic system, the brain’s nighttime waste‑clearance mechanism.
  • This system removes beta‑amyloid and tau, the proteins associated with Alzheimer’s disease.
  • Circadian disruption accelerates neurodegeneration.

Because melatonin regulates circadian rhythm and enhances sleep quality, researchers believe it may indirectly reduce dementia risk by improving glymphatic clearance.

Direct neuroprotective effects

  • reduces oxidative stress
  • reduces inflammation
  • protects mitochondria
  • regulates genes involved in cellular repair

These mechanisms are all implicated in dementia pathology.

Age‑related decline matters

Since melatonin levels drop dramatically with age — up to 10× lower by age 80 — supplementation may help restore circadian and antioxidant function in older adults.

Is there direct evidence of reduced dementia risk?

Current evidence is associative, not conclusive:

  • Melatonin improves sleep and circadian alignment — both strongly linked to lower dementia risk.
  • Melatonin has neuroprotective properties in animal and mechanistic studies.
  • Clinical trials are ongoing, but no definitive prevention claim can be made yet.

While melatonin is generally considered safe for short-term use, it’s not risk-free.

Common side effects include:

  • Daytime drowsiness
  • Headache
  • Dizziness
  • Nausea
  • Vivid dreams

These effects are noted by Drugs.com as common reactions to melatonin supplementation.

Who Should Be Cautious?

  • Pregnant or breastfeeding individuals
  • People taking medications that interact with melatonin (e.g., blood thinners, immunosuppressants)
  • Individuals with epilepsy or autoimmune disorders
  • Children — unless under medical supervision

Long-term safety data is still limited, so ongoing use should be discussed with a healthcare provider.
